A Printed Circuit Board (PCB) is an important part in the design and manufacturing of electronic gadgets, giving the structure for electric connectivity between components. The term "PCB" stands for "Printed Circuit Board," which is an exact definition of its duty in electronics. The modern technology behind PCBs has actually advanced significantly throughout the years, bring about numerous kinds of boards made for various applications, consisting of stiff, flexible, and high-density interconnect (HDI) PCBs. A PCB is normally made up of a non-conductive substrate material, usually made of fiberglass or composite epoxy, which sustains copper tracks or conductive paths printed or engraved onto its surface. These copper tracks attach digital parts-- such as resistors, capacitors, and incorporated circuits-- allowing for the efficient transfer of electric signals.

As the electronics market continues to innovate, the demand for flexible PCB boards is also increasing. Flexible PCBs, created to adapt and flex to different forms, allow manufacturers to produce small and advanced tools without sacrificing layout looks or functionality. This flexibility opens a riches of possibilities for device layout, especially in industries such as wearable technology and clinical devices. The unique residential properties of flexible PCBs permit a smooth combination right into items that call for versatility and resilience.
